Where to buy a classic Pontiac in Turkey
If you’re a classic car enthusiast living in Turkey, you might be wondering where to find a classic Pontiac to add to your collection. Fortunately, there are several cities in Turkey where you can find classic car dealerships and private sellers offering classic Pontiacs for sale.
One of the best places to start your search is Istanbul, the largest city in Turkey. Istanbul is home to several classic car dealerships, including some that specialize in American muscle cars like the Pontiac GTO and Firebird. You can also find private sellers offering classic Pontiacs on websites like sahibinden.com and arabam.com.
Another city to check out is Ankara, the capital of Turkey. Ankara has a thriving classic car community, with several car clubs and events throughout the year. You can find classic Pontiacs for sale at local dealerships and through private sellers on websites like arabam.com and classiccars.com.
